Bonding rubber to plastic is one of the most frustrating repairs in the workshop. The two materials move differently under stress, expand at different rates when temperatures change, and most adhesives fail because they can’t flex with the joint. A rigid glue line snaps. A weak one peels. You need something that grabs both surfaces aggressively while keeping enough elasticity to survive everyday use.

How To Choose The Best Adhesive For Rubber To Plastic
Rubber and plastic are chemically different materials. Rubbers contain plasticizers that can migrate into a glue joint over time, while many plastics — polypropylene, polyethylene, and ABS — have low surface energy that resists bonding. A successful adhesive must bridge that gap chemically and mechanically.
Flexibility matters more than raw strength
A tensile strength of 3000 PSI means nothing if the glue line shatters the first time the rubber flexes. For rubber-to-plastic bonds, look for neoprene-based contact cements or flexible cyanoacrylate gels. Rigid epoxies work only when the joint will never move — think mounting a rigid rubber bumper onto a fixed plastic surface.
Open time gives you a second chance
Fast-setting glues — those that cure in under a minute — leave zero room for adjustment. For larger parts or alignment-critical repairs, a formula with 30 to 60 minutes of open time lets you position, reposition, and clamp before the chemical cure locks everything in place. Spray adhesives and two-part epoxies typically offer the longest windows.
Surface preparation is the real variable
No adhesive overcomes a greasy or glossy surface. Sanding both the rubber and the plastic with 120-grit paper creates micro-abrasions for mechanical grip. Degreasing with isopropyl alcohol removes mold-release agents and oils. This step alone separates a bond that lasts years from one that fails in a week.

1. 3M Hi-Strength 94 ET Spray Adhesive
The 3M Hi-Strength 94 ET is the most versatile option in this lineup, especially for large-area rubber-to-plastic bonds. Its spray format delivers an even, consistent layer that you can’t achieve with a brush or syringe. The 60-minute bonding range is a serious advantage — you can coat a full panel of rubber, let it tack off, then press it onto a plastic substrate with time to slide it into perfect alignment before the chemical grip locks down.
This is a low-VOC contact cement that still retains aggressive tack. Owner reports confirm it holds foam soundproofing to plastic panels in freezing temperatures and bonds carpet, rubber, and fabric to metal without delaminating. The aerosol can covers large surfaces efficiently, but the overspray means you need masking and ventilation. The chemical smell is potent — a respirator and gloves are non-negotiable.
For projects where you need to laminate a rubber sheet onto a plastic frame, reupholster a cushion with rubber backing, or attach foam insulation to a plastic wall, this spray delivers a permanent, flexible bond. The 19.75 oz net weight can covers a surprisingly large area, making the per-project cost very reasonable for a premium-grade contact cement.

2. J-B Weld SuperWeld Extreme Gel
The J-B Weld SuperWeld Extreme Gel is engineered specifically for the kind of impact and vibration that kills rigid glues. The gel consistency is the key feature here — it won’t run off a vertical rubber gasket or drip out of a plastic joint before curing. Owners have used it to reattach microwave handles, fix oven trim, and bond rearview mirror mounts, all of which involve a rubber component meeting a plastic housing under constant vibration and temperature cycling.
With a tensile strength rating of 3000 PSI and a 30-second set time, this is one of the fastest high-strength bonds you can get for rubber and plastic. The gel formulation also gives you a few seconds of wiggle room before the cure fully locks, which is essential when aligning small parts. The two-pack packaging is a practical bonus — you get two 15g tubes, though the small size means one tube is enough for several small repairs.
The main trade-off is that cyanoacrylate gels are brittle on some plastics. If the plastic part is thin or flexible, the bond can fail under repeated bending. But for rigid plastic joined to rubber that compresses rather than stretches — think bumper stops, gaskets, or handle grips — this glue is extremely reliable. Avoid skin contact; the gel bonds aggressively to flesh within seconds.

3. Loctite Epoxy Instant Mix 5 Minute
The Loctite Epoxy Instant Mix is the right choice when your rubber-to-plastic bond needs to fill gaps or reinforce thin sections. The self-mixing syringe automatically blends the resin and hardener as you dispense, producing a consistent ratio every time. The 5-minute set time gives you enough working window for positioning but cures fast enough to hold parts in place without prolonged clamping.
This epoxy is rigid when fully cured, so it works best on rubber-to-plastic joints that won’t see constant flexing — think mounting a rubber base to a plastic fixture, encasing wires, or filling cracks in a plastic housing where rubber gaskets sit. Owners report it outlasts expensive epoxy caulks in outdoor applications, remaining clear and crack-free through multiple seasons after rubber caulks failed. The 0.47 fl. oz. syringe is a single-use size, and the mixing nozzle is disposable after each application.
The main limitation is that the epoxy doesn’t bond well to low-surface-energy plastics like polypropylene or polyethylene without mechanical abrasion. Sanding both the rubber and plastic surfaces, then degreasing, is mandatory. Once fully cured in 24 hours, the bond can be sanded, drilled, and painted, which is useful if the repair needs a finished appearance. The syringe works best for small- to medium-sized repairs — large areas require multiple syringes.

4. RH Adhesives S-18 All-Purpose Adhesive
The S-18 from RH Adhesives is a neoprene-based contact cement designed specifically to bond rubber to metal and plastic. Neoprene adhesives maintain flexibility after full cure, which makes them ideal for joints where rubber will expand, contract, or vibrate against plastic. The 4 oz can is small enough for precise brush-on application but large enough for several repairs — users report successfully bonding leather boot soles, neoprene yoga mats, and rubber gaskets with a single can.
The formula is water-resistant and heat-resistant, which explains why owners trust it for marine applications and outdoor repairs. It creates strong films with excellent peel strength and oil resistance. The trade-off is the 24-hour full cure time — you need to clamp the parts and wait a full day before the bond reaches maximum strength. The solvent has a strong chemical smell that demands excellent ventilation, and the glue tends to thicken or gum up around the can opening after repeated use.
One owner reported that the bond failed on a neoprene cover exposed to heat and rain, suggesting this is best for indoor or sheltered applications. For flexible rubber-to-plastic bonds inside a vehicle, on a workbench, or in a garage, the S-18 delivers a tough, flexible hold at a very low per-can cost. The made-in-USA heritage since 1949 adds confidence in the formulation consistency.

5. Jet Glue Instant CA Glue
The Jet Glue Instant CA Glue is a liquid cyanoacrylate that penetrates porous materials while still bonding non-porous surfaces. It’s marketed primarily to ballet dancers for reinforcing pointe shoes — a demanding application that requires glue to stiffen fabric and leather (porous) while bonding rubber sole material (non-porous) onto a plastic or wooden shank. This dual-surface capability translates directly to rubber-to-plastic household repairs.
With a 1-minute dry time, this is the fastest-setting adhesive in the lineup. The liquid consistency wicks into gaps and fibers, making it effective for repairs where the rubber has a textured surface or the plastic has hairline cracks. Owners report excellent results binding sneaker rubber to plastic midsoles, repairing ballet shoe boxes, and creating corrosion-resistant layers on metal parts. The 2 oz bottle is compact but very economical — a little goes a long way, and the bottle lasts through dozens of small repairs.
The liquid form is harder to control than a gel — it can run off vertical surfaces if applied too liberally. The instant bond also leaves zero adjustment time, so alignment must be perfect on the first try. The chemical reaction produces noticeable heat, so use thin layers to avoid burns. For small, precise rubber-to-plastic repairs where speed is the priority, Jet Glue is a reliable specialist tool.

Hardware & Specs Guide
Tensile Strength (PSI)
This metric measures the maximum stress an adhesive bond can withstand while being pulled lengthwise before breaking. For rubber-to-plastic joints, a tensile strength between 1000 and 3000 PSI is the target range. Higher values indicate stronger bonds, but only if the adhesive retains flexibility — a rigid glue with 5000 PSI will snap before a flexible one with 2000 PSI if the rubber stretches. The J-B Weld SuperWeld Gel leads this category at 3000 PSI, while neoprene-based cements like the S-18 prioritize peel strength over raw tensile.
Open Time vs. Set Time
Open time is the window after application during which you can reposition the parts before the adhesive chemically cures. Set time is when the bond becomes strong enough to hold without clamping. Spray adhesives like the 3M 94 ET offer the longest open time at 60 minutes, ideal for large panels. Cyanoacrylates set in 30 seconds to 1 minute, offering zero repositioning. Two-part epoxies split the difference — the Loctite Instant Mix sets in 5 minutes, giving you enough time for alignment on complex parts without waiting all day.
